    Real Madrid beat Barcelona 2-1 at the weekend, in an El Clasico which seen Jude Bellingham shine with 2 goals to win the game.
    While Bellingham is off to a hot start to his Madrid career, Barcelona have cause for concern this season. They sit adrift of Real Madrid, Girona and Atletico Madrid in the table - with this game against their rivals raising some eyebrows about if they are perhaps falling behind their rivals on the pitch.
    The Athletic’s FC Barcelona correspondent Pol Ballus, Junior Spanish Editor Tomas Hill Lopez-Menchero, The Athletic’s journalist Michael Cox and Ayo Akinwolere discuss Bellingham's huge rising star status on the world football scene, and just how Barcelona might just be starting to worry.
